Broker's Comments

This looks to be a great example of these extremely popular yachts - popular for their steadfast and sturdy performance, allied to a really comfortable, inviting and practical interior.

There is plenty of room in this light and roomy boat and the interior, especially, seems really well looked after - her hull would benefit from a really good polish.

This boat comes laden with more than expected current equipment, that should set you well on the way to great sailing adventures with family or friends - she comes with a recent, low hours engine too!

With lines led aft and her navigation equipment, she could be a good prospect for short handed or single handed sailing.
